Mineralys Sets Investor Update as Lorundrostat Advances

Mineralys Therapeutics

RADNOR, PA — Mineralys Therapeutics Inc. (Nasdaq: MLYS) will present to investors Sept. 9 at the Wells Fargo 21st Annual Healthcare Conference in Boston as the clinical-stage biotechnology company advances lorundrostat, its lead drug candidate targeting hypertension and diseases associated with dysregulated aldosterone.

Management is scheduled for a fireside chat at 4:30 p.m. EDT during the conference, which runs Sept. 8-10, Mineralys reported.

The presentation comes as the Radnor-based company develops lorundrostat, an investigational oral drug designed to selectively inhibit aldosterone synthase. Mineralys is studying the compound for hypertension and related conditions including chronic kidney disease and obstructive sleep apnea.

Aldosterone is a hormone involved in regulating blood pressure and fluid balance, and excessive production can contribute to hypertension and related cardiovascular and kidney complications.

Mineralys has positioned lorundrostat as its initial product candidate in an effort to target diseases associated with dysregulated aldosterone. The drug remains investigational.
